Flucolab Information

Flucolab is a prescription medicine that is available as a Tablet. It is primarily used for the treatment of Fungal Infections, Candidal Infection, Urinary Tract Infection. Flucolab also has some secondary and off-label uses. These are listed below.

The optimal dosage of Flucolab is largely dependent on the individual's body weight, medical history, gender and age. The condition it has been prescribed for, and the route of administration also determine the right dosage. Detailed information has been provided in the dosage section.

Flucolab Dosage & How to Take

This is the usual dosage recommended in most common treatment cases. Please remember that every patient and their case is different, so the dosage can be different based on the disease, route of administration, patient's age and medical history.

Find the right dosage based on disease and age

Age Group Dosage
Adult(Female)
  • Disease:
  • Before or After Meal: After Meal
  • Single Maximum Dose: 150 mg
  • Dosage Form: Tablet
  • Dosage Route: Oral
  • Frequency: 1 daily
  • Course Duration: 3 days
  • Special Instructions: Then once a week for 6 months
Adult
  • Disease:
  • Before or After Meal: After Meal
  • Single Maximum Dose: 400 mg
  • Dosage Form: Tablet
  • Dosage Route: Oral
  • Frequency: 1 daily
  • Course Duration: 1 days
  • Special Instructions: Then 200 - 800 mg/day for 28 days
Geriatric
  • Disease:
  • Before or After Meal: After Meal
  • Single Maximum Dose: 400 mg
  • Dosage Form: Tablet
  • Dosage Route: Oral
  • Frequency: 1 daily
  • Course Duration: 1 days
  • Special Instructions: Then 200 - 800 mg/day for 28 days

Flucolab Related Warnings

  • Is the use of Flucolab safe for pregnant women?


    Flucolab should not be taken during pregnancy, or should only be taken on the advice of a doctor as it may have severe side effects.

    Severe
  • Is the use of Flucolab safe during breastfeeding?


    Flucolab does not show any harmful effects in lactating women.

    Safe
  • What is the effect of Flucolab on the Kidneys?


    Flucolab can have moderate side effects on the kidney. If you notice any harmful effects, stop taking this drug right away. Consult your doctor before using this medicine again.

    Moderate
  • What is the effect of Flucolab on the Liver?


    Flucolab has very mild side effects on the liver.

    Mild
  • What is the effect of Flucolab on the Heart?


    Flucolab has very mild side effects on the heart.

    Mild
